Double Header L 2-1 / L 3-2
Jacksonville, FL --- Russell Martin drove in the game winners, both in extra innings, as the Jacksonville Suns swept a doubleheader from the Carolina Mudcats Tuesday night 2-1 and 3-2 in nine innings at the Baseball Grounds.
Martin hit a go-homer on the second pitch of the ninth in the opener against Kevin Cave (L, 5-3), then drew a bases-loaded walk against Cave in the nightcap to complete the sweep.
Carolina, which secured no worse than the wild card in the Northern Division on Monday, saw its divisional lead shrink to 1/2 game over West Tenn with six games remaining in the half.
James Shanks hit a homer in the opener for a 1-0 lead in the third inning. The Suns' Adolfo Gonzalez tied the game with a home run in the last of the third, then Martin won it in the ninth.
Ray Aguilar pitched six innings on three hits for a no-decision.
In game two, the Mudcats took a 2-0 lead with a Dennis Anderson single in the first, then an infield single by Angel Molina in the third. Jacksonville tied the game against Clint Sodowsky in the fourth with a pair of runs after Sodowsky had retired the game's first 10 batters.
Martin batted with the bases loaded and none out in the ninth of the nightcap before walking on a 3-2 pitch from Cave, who took losses in both games.
The series continues against the Suns Wednesday afternoon at 1:05 PM ET with Nic Ungs (7-5, 3.64) starting for the Mudcats against Richard Bartlett (3-2, 5.13).
